China can play 'greater role' in resolving war, Wang tells Araghchi
Ahead of President Donald Trump's anticipated trip to Beijing next week, Iranian Foreign Minister Abbas Araghchi traveled to the country and met with his Chinese counterpart Wang Yi.
According to the Chinese readout published by the Xinhua News Agency, Araghchi told Wang, "Iran trusts China and expects China to continue playing a positive role in promoting peace and ending conflict and supports the establishment of a new post-war regional architecture that can coordinate development and security."

Araghchi also told Wang that "facts have proven that the political crisis cannot be resolved through military means," according to the readout.
Wang said that China is willing to play "a greater role in restoring peace and tranquility to the Middle East," Xinhua reported.
"China believes that a complete cessation of hostilities is imperative, restarting the conflict is even more undesirable and persisting in negotiations is particularly important," Wang said.
